what is YEAH?
The Youth Encouraging Advocacy & Hope (YEAH) Program promotes positive change within the foster care system while developing skills to ensure future success of youth in foster care. In partnership with Family Tapestry staff, YEAH members will lead monthly meetings that are important to them and their life.

who is eligible for YEAH?
The YEAH program is composed of current and former foster care youth who are dedicated to the mission of YEAH and Family Tapestry. Members must be:
- Legally from Bexar County (Region 8a)
- Have been in DFPS care for at least 6 months
- Are between 14 and 22 years old
- Are in good standing in their current placement and school
